Shopping around for a local roofing company can seem like a daunting task. With so many companies vying for your business, it pays to take the time to ask the right questions before settling on a roofing contractor in your area. Here are 5 questions you should ask when choosing the perfect roofing contractor for your roof repair or roof replacement project.


1. How many years of experience do you have?

Knowing what kind of experience and expertise a roofing company has is key in making sure that the job gets done properly. 

Ask the contractor how many years they've been in business and what quality assurance certification they possess. 

For instance, enquire about their rating by the Better Business Bureau or Manufacturers' certifications such as the GAF Master Elite certification


2. Are you licensed and insured?

Always be sure to ask any local roofing contractors if they are licensed, bonded and insured. This is vitally important for your own protection should any damage or injury occur on the job. The contractor should also be able to provide proof of licensing and insurance before beginning any work on your property.


3. Can you provide references?

When it comes to finding a reputable roofing contractor, one of the best ways to check their professional credentials is by asking for references. Ask for 2-3 recent references from homeowners or businesses who have hired them in the past. 

Contact the references and ask detailed questions about their experience, such as if they were satisfied with the quality of work, how they handled any issues that arose, and if they would recommend them again. 

You can also check their online reviews to see what other local homeowners are saying about them. 

Doing your research before hiring is essential to know that you're making an educated decision.


4. What warranties do you offer?

Most roofing companies will offer warranty coverage on both the labor and materials they use. When deciding, it's essential to ask what type of warranties they provide and how long they last.

A good contractor should be confident in the materials they use and offer a generous labor warranty covering any issues that may arise in the future. The duration of the material warranties provided by different manufacturers varies greatly, so ask plenty of questions!

 

5. What type of material will be used?

When hiring a local roofing company, one of the most critical questions is what material they will use for your project. Different materials offer different levels of durability and protection, so it's essential to find out which material the contractor will be using and the average lifespan you can expect.


Bonus Tip: look for detailed roofing estimates

When selecting a contractor, make sure the bid includes a detailed description of the scope of work, labor costs, materials, and project timeline to avoid unpleasant surprises down the line!
